In order to continue to use RC buildings hit by a severe earthquake, it is essential to suppress not only damage to the skeleton but also residual deformation. Furthermore, analysis models that can reproduce the hysteretic characteristics of RC members in detail are required for more appropriate evaluation of residual deformation. In this paper, new analysis models that combine two multi-springs with different hysteretic characteristics are proposed.
